Interesting caseWednesday, March 27, 2013Helen, Yani, Sri, Mutia, Bambang, Luna, Dio, Adin, RizaNAW, 10 years, male, Ngelempungsari-Sleman

Referred by a pediatric consultant with the fourth day of fever, a positive Rumple Leede test, decreasing platelet counts, and increasing hematocrit levelsData List Sudden onset of high fever since 3 days before admission, not relieved with the administration of ParacetamolHeadache, myalgia, arthralgia, nausea, no spontaneous hemorrhageTwo of his neighbors are now being hospitalized because of dengue virus infectionData List Fever (39.2oC), right pleural effusion, no signs of shock on physical examinationLaboratory findings:Hematocrit levels: 39.5% (day 2) 42.4% (day 4) 40.0% (at ER)Platelet counts: 295000/mm3 (day 2) 182000/mm3 (day 4) 134000/mm3 (at ER)

Grade I dengue hemorrhagic fever Laboratory FindingsResultsNormal rangeWhite blood cells (/mm3)32004800-10800Neutrophils (%)64.350-70Eosinophils (%)0.02.0-4.0Basophils (%)0.30.0-1.0Lymphocytes (%)23.825.0-40.0Monocytes (%)11.62.0-8.0Hemoglobin (g/dl)13.9>12Hematocrit (%)40.042.0-52.0Platelets (/mm3)134000150000-450000Working DiagnosisGrade I dengue hemorrhagic fever PlanDiagnosticsAnti-dengue IgM and IgG level measurement

ManagementIntravenous fluid RL 3 ml/kg/hour = 69 ml/hourParacetamol 10-15 mg/kg/x = 240 mg/x (if the patient gets fever)Conditions this MorningS: fever (-), headache (+), myalgia (+), arthralgia (+), spontaneous hemorrhage (-)O: good general appearance, fully alertVS: HR 83 x/minute; RR 23 x/minute; t 36.8oCSigns of plasma leakage: palpebral edema (+), pleural effusion (+), ascites (-)Signs of shock: warm extremities, strong pulse, CRT < 2 secondsConditions this Morning22.0004.00Hematocrit40%39%Platelets134000/mm3120000/mm3Plasma protein6Conditions this MorningA: grade I dengue hemorrhagic fever

P: same as previous plan
